Abstract

A system provides an information sharing architecture that allows physically separate healthcare information systems, called “deployments,” to share and exchange information. The collection of these participating deployments is referred to as the “Community,” and systems within the Community sometimes store records for patients in common. The system allows participants in the Community to share information on data changes to these patients, and to reconcile concurrent and conflicting updates to the patient's record.

         102 . A method of communicating patient health record data within an electronic patient health record system, the electronic patient health record system comprising a plurality of deployments, each deployment being operable to at least one of logically and physically retain patient health record data corresponding to patient health records, the plurality of deployments being communicatively coupled by a network, the method comprising:
 requesting at a first deployment a patient health record from a second deployment;   communicating the requested patient health record from the second deployment to the first deployment;   establishing a subscription for updates to the patient health record data; and   communicating responsive to the subscription update patient health record data from the second deployment to the first deployment.   
     
     
         103 . The method of  claim 102 , comprising the step of unsubscribing from the patient health record. 
     
     
         104 . The method of  claim 102 , wherein the step of unsubscribing comprises closing the patient health record at the first deployment. 
     
     
         105 . The method of  claim 103 , wherein the step of unsubscribing comprises communicating an unsubscribe message. 
     
     
         106 . The method of  claim 103 , wherein the step of unsubscribing comprises terminating the subscription following a time period. 
     
     
         107 . The method of  claim 102 , comprising providing a notification broker communicatively coupled to the plurality of deployments via the network, and wherein the step of establishing a subscription comprises communicating a subscription message to the-notification broker. 
     
     
         108 . The method of  claim 107 , wherein the step of communicating responsive to the subscription update patient health record data from the second deployment to the first deployment comprises informing the notification broker regarding available updates, and communicating updates responsive to direction by the notification broker. 
     
     
         109 . The method of  claim 102 , wherein the step of communicating responsive to the subscription update patient health record data from the second deployment to the first deployment comprises communicating only changed portions of the patient health record. 
     
     
         110 . The method of  claim 102 , further comprising sending from the first deployment to the second deployment update record messages, and the method comprising updating the patient health record at the second deployment. 
     
     
         111 . The method of  claim 102 , wherein the subscription is established based upon the request for the patient health record. 
     
     
         112 . The method of  claim 102 , wherein the subscription is established based upon recipient criteria. 
     
     
         113 . The method of  claim 112 , wherein the recipient criteria defines a potential recipient based upon a potential desire or need for the update. 
     
     
         114 . The method of  claim 113 , wherein the subscription is established without action on the part of the recipient. 
     
     
         115 . An enterprise healthcare information management system comprising:
 at least a first deployment and a second deployment;   each deployment including data records stored within a data structure, each data record relating to a data entity of the enterprise healthcare system and each deployment operable for autonomous management of the data records stored within its respective data structure;   a notification broker deployment; and   a communication network communicatively coupling the first, second and notification broker deployments,   wherein the notification broker deployment is configured to manage subscribe communication of data record updates.   
     
     
         116 . A method of communicating patient health record data within an electronic patient health record system, the electronic patient health record system comprising a plurality of deployments, each deployment being operable to at least one of logically and physically retain patient health record data corresponding to patient health records, the plurality of deployments begin communicatively coupled by a network, the method comprising:
 determining an update to patient health record data within a patient health record;   determining the existence of at least one deployment subscribing to the patient health record; and   communicating the update to the at least one deployment responsive a trigger criteria.   
     
     
         117 . The method of  claim 116 , comprising modifying update history data associated with the patient health record. 
     
     
         118 . The method of  claim 116 , wherein the trigger criteria is based upon a data type associated with the update. 
     
     
         119 . The method of  claim 116 , the patient health record system comprising a notification broker deployment, the notification broker deployment being communicatively coupled to the plurality of deployments via the network; wherein the step of communicating the update comprises communicating the update via the notification broker deployment. 
     
     
         120 . The method of  claim 116 , the patient health record being associated with a home deployment of the plurality of deployments; wherein the step of communicating the update comprises communicating the update to the home deployment. 
     
     
         121 . The method of  claim 116 , wherein the step of communicating the update comprises grouping a plurality of updates to form a batch and communicating the batch.
